The Japanese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are requires all international visitors to submit their passport number and nationality when registering at any lodging facility (inns, hotels, motels, etc. ); additionally, lodging proprietors are required to photocopy passports for all registering guests and keep the photocopy on file

Vary nice hotel within 10 minute walk from the prefectural office station.
Fairly large room with tatami bedroom with two twin size mattresses on tatami. Very little area to walk around bed but otherwise very comfortable. Large bathroom with separate toilet room.
Very nice breakfast provided each morning with a choice of either Japanese or American style breakfast. I had the Japanese style breakfast which came with fish, Japanese omelet, assorted pickles, miso soup, rice and shabu shabu style pork.
There were also cereals, fruit , salad , juice and coffee available from a buffet.
The lobby was on the second floor where there was a bar where you could get snacks and alcoholic beverages. Not sure if I got an upgrade or if it was included but they said the drinks were free.
The area is just off a major thoroughfare. Lots of shopping in the area.
The area was safe and easily accessed from the train.
There was no onsen but you could pay extra to use a private sauna.
Overall an excellent place to stay.
